Fluorescent Yellow Color

#ccff02

Fluorescent Yellow is vivid, warm-toned shade of mid yellow. It is better contrasting with black. This color combines beautifully with mid blue, red magenta or mid cyan

Inverse Color #3300fd
Complementary Color #3501ff
Color Shade: mid yellow (72.09° hue)
Color Temperature: warm
Lightness: 50.39% (better contrasting with black)

Conversion Table

In a RGB color space, hex #ccff02 is made of 44% red, 55% green and 0% blue. In a HSL mode Fluorescent Yellow has a hue angle of 72.09°, a saturation of 100% and a lightness of 50.39%. In a CMYK space (used in printing only), hex #ccff02 is made of 20% cyan, 0% magenta, 99.22% yellow and 0% black ink.

HEX #ccff02
RGB Decimal rgb(204,255,2)
RGB Percentage 44%, 55%, 0%
CMYK 20, 0, 99.22, 0
HSL hsl(72.09,100%,50.39%)
HSV (or HSB) hsv(72.09,99.22%,100%)
CIE-LAB lab(93.6074,-41.9304,90.1361)
XYZ xyz(60.6728,84.3618,13.1431)
